Output 2e59250e063161bb76aa1ae0ff7e866c9de4336776d0fe9fc520b4b2ef751078:0

value
233615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c328431f05cb832262aa511a0e2b188a9cf9eeee OP_EQUAL
address
3KUuvR8VXo9G9XdMGGWcGdQknTRLdeXzds
transaction
2e59250e063161bb76aa1ae0ff7e866c9de4336776d0fe9fc520b4b2ef751078
spent
true